    Real life photography/photo editing

    Just got back from the McConnel AFB open house (air show) with a few pictures. 93-0602 C-17 Globemaster III tail. Â I love the tails of USAF airplanes. Â You can find out most of the information from the tail. Â This aircraft's MAJCOM is the AETC, it was ordered in 1993 and flys for the 97th AMW out of Altus AFB, OK. 93-0602 flight deck. Â Notice the control stick instead of a traditional yoke. Â The pilot remarked that this aircraft's minimum runway was 3,500 feet. "Let's Roll" nose art. Front aspect of 93-0602. Canadian Snowbirds in a great formation. Â This was one of the best demos I've ever seen. Â They even taxiied in formation. Snowbirds performing the "bomb burst", IIRC. Â Great formation work and timing. There were 2 A-10s, 2 F-15s, 1 T-1, 1 T-38, 1 B-1, 1 KC-135, 1 C-17, several different models of the UH-60, 1 C-21, and a large variety of WWII era warbirds on static display.

  17. FSPilot

    <<<China>>>

    Yep.. The KM aka. Caspian sea monster which was an ekranoplan that uses the wing in ground effect. If I remember correctly it was over 100m long and it weighed more than 500 ton. http://www.home-taylor.freeserve.co.uk/caspian.jpg They flew that in ground effect?! Â Not for long. Â There's no way they'd cross the ocean in that. Â Hell they'd be so low they'd get picked off by waves. Â Look at that wingspan, that's way too low to do any kind of long range flying unless you've got terrain following radar or something.
